oracle 12c引入了多租户环境,允许一个数据库容器CDB承载多个可插拔数据库PDB,CDB全称为Container Database翻译为数据库容器,PDB全称为Pluggable Database翻译为可插拔数据库,在oracle 12c之前实例与数据库是一对一或者多对一...
公司的一台oracle数据库在启动时候报错ORA-27102: out of memory ,具体如下:
现象: alter system set sga_max_size=12884901888 scope=spfile ---(12G)
出现:
SQL >...
通过rlwrap可以使sqlplus具有具有命令历史回溯和命令行编辑功能,通过提供自动完成字典,可以更进一步使sqlplus具有tab自动补全/完成功能。
德国一个哥们写了rlwrap_ext for oralce可以使sqlplus自动补全sql关键字,oracl...
最近版本的即时客户端已经没有了tnsping这个命令,可以从相应版本的客户端或服务器bin目录中拷贝此文件,或者用脚本简单的替代:
tnsping >/dev/null 2>&1 ||
tnsping() {
s...
一、interval函数
interval函数用于将一个整形值转换成时间值date类型的年月或时分秒。
oracle语法:
interval 'integer [- integer]' {YEAR | MONTH | DAY | HOUR | MINUTE | SECOND} ...
分区表的概念,简单来说就是:原来一个用户下表的数据是放在一个表空间里,使用了分区表后,表的数据是放在多个表空间中。
PS:表空间是包括一个用户下所有文件的逻辑概念。
如果一个数据库中,某几个表(特别是历史表)占了数据库50%以上的空间,或达到几百G的磁盘容量。这时就要考虑使用分区...
一、删除一个用户下所有数据库对象
一种方法是删除这个用户然后重建,需要管理员操作:
drop user wangyi cascade; --删除用户
select * from dba_users where username = 'wangyi'; --查询默认表空间
dro...